I got my setup installed and officially turned up on 12/31, just in time for the tax credit deadline. I had very specifically asked for a NACS V2X system so it was setup for the future, but they accidentally ordered me the CCS one. So it obviously still works fine, but I'm waiting for them to swap that out as well as add a generator input receptacle. It's really amazing how seamless it all works and I was blown away when I first charged at 25 kw. I was previously maxed out at about 5 kw charging with the setup that I had prior. I still need to dig a bit deeper into some of the scheduling settings, or see if I want to try to run the configuration off of my Home Assistant setup. And as far as the solar goes, as the days are getting a bit longer now, on a sunny day, we're generating enough energy to power our house, charge my truck, and still export a little bit extra to the grid. So far, I'm very happy with it.
A couple of notes:
- The 25 kw rate is only if you have power from the grid, solar, and house battery feeding it at the same time.
- This is a DC charger, so if I charge above 80% the Ford app warns me that I might get charged waiting fees up to $1/hour if I stay plugged in. Kinda funny getting that while I'm parked in my own garage, but I also wish I could turn it off so I don't see it every night when I'm charging up to 90%.

I’ve had this system installed for just under a month now. For the most part, it’s been seamless, but there are a few little "nuances" that keep it from being a truly exceptional experience.

The main one is a bit of a manual hassle with the DC charging. Since my setup is configured to charge at night and discharge in the morning, I’m running into a snag: once the battery hits its charge set point at night, it stops. When morning rolls around, I have to physically unplug the charger and plug it back in to get the discharge cycle to kick off. If I try to start the discharge without the unplug/replug dance, the EVDC just errors out. I’m really hoping this is something Sigenergy can patch with a software update soon, because it’s a bit annoying to have to babysit it.

I’m also running into some strange logic with the manual discharge settings. If I trigger a manual discharge while I’m still on the grid, it starts dumping power from the battery back into the grid alongside the V2H load. To actually make it work, I’ve been having to manually disconnect from the grid entirely just to stop it from back-feeding. I’ve poked around the settings quite a bit and can’t seem to find a way to stop it, so I’m fairly certain it’s a logic flaw in the firmware. Hopefully, that’s another one they can iron out on their end.

Does Solar Make Sense in Ohio?

Damn. I really want to do a SigEnergy deployment but I’m just not sure it makes financial sense.

My utility, The Illuminating Company (First Energy), has net metering on the generation component but not the distribution related component of the bill. This means that my 2,100kWh average will still yield a $200+ bill per month even if I produce more than I use. Most of my EV charging is at night which creates challenges in offsetting energy used from the grid. Between my 2 EV’s that’s about 40kWh to 50kWh in charging at least 3 nights a week. Can it be done on battery storage? Absolutely, but that would significantly drive up costs from my current $50,000 quote for 19kW of solar plus 27kWh of battery.

Makes it really difficult to justify a $50,000 solar + battery install if I can’t even get close to zeroing out my electric bill.

Totally agree that everyone's situation is different to some extent. There are certainly people buying dedicated home batteries and V2H to play the arbitrage game or go off-grid full time but that's a small minority. Most people still buy dedicated home batteries and V2H primarily for backup power during grid outages. In this context, having to drive the EV during outages is certainly a limitation of the single EV setup. However, given the economy of scale of the EV market, I would suggest that it's cheaper to get a second used EV instead of a dedicated home battery system of similar battery capacity.

I am hesitant to adopt dedicated home batteries because they are unlikely to make financial sense for backup power usage. In addition, they are still complex always-on power plants often indoors attached to the house structure. Such systems would likely make me the only knowledgeable power plant operator in the household. No other member of my household would be willing or able to learn to operate such systems. That's a concern especially for emergency situations even if they are rare since the impact can be severe. Large indoor always-on home battery systems can have low frequency but high impact risks that are still poorly appreciated by most home battery buyers (example ).

So, for my financial ROI, operational simplicity and safety preferences, I would conceptually like to have an open standards based V2H system (with multiple EV's of different brands) parked outside (i.e. no batteries attached to the house structure) that can be quickly disconnected if necessary by other household members even if I am not around.
